Arjuni, Tirora

Arjuni (अर्जुनी) is a village and Village Panchayat of the Tirora Taluka in Gondia district of Maharashtra, which falls under Tirora block. It belongs to Bhandara - Gondiya parliament constituency and Tirora assembly constituency. As on May 2024, the current population of Arjuni is 4.8 thousands out of which 2.4 thousands are males and rest 2.4 thousands are females. The sex ratio of this village is 1013 females per 1000 males. There are around 425 teenagers in Arjuni. It has literacy rate of 78% which means around 3.7 thousands persons can read and write. Total 595 people belonging to scheduled caste and 75 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 1 thousands households in Arjuni, which means every family has 5 members on average. The village has working population of 2.6 thousands. The pincode of Arjuni is 441911 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
